Transaction f61f5682bef4da2498a1ff7728f89bf2570e43cdf505e5897f218324e5a166d8

2 Input
2 Outputs
  • f61f5682bef4da2498a1ff7728f89bf2570e43cdf505e5897f218324e5a166d8:0
  • value  1700000
    address  38SGK6yQ6KoHcf9KtMMKsJdVE4APsZLv9i
  • f61f5682bef4da2498a1ff7728f89bf2570e43cdf505e5897f218324e5a166d8:1
  • value  176290
    address  15nYpeB84Go3mmBzPxMH21w6eqkFk1gaeg